#26d535 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#26d535 is composed of 14.9% red, 83.5%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.1%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 125.1 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 49.2%. #26d535 color hex could be obtained by blending #4cff6a with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#26d535

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020d03 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#26d535

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7e7d is the less saturated color, while #09f21d is the most saturated one.
